Syensqo TAR appeal against external remediation order at Polo Chimico

ALESSANDRIA – A move announced already last May 4th and which became official on Friday. The multinational Syensqo he resorted to Regional Administrative Court of Piedmont to ask for itcancellation of the Ordinance for the reclamation and environmental restoration of the areas outside the Spinetta chemical complex promulgated by Province of Alexandria.

At the beginning of May Syensqo disputed the fact that the contamination of “groundwater” comes from “any responsibility to Solvay”, rejecting “the equality between Edison and Solvay/Syensqo with regard to the responsibilities for the pollution of the aquifer due to a presumed ineffectiveness of the hydraulic barrier, an ineffectiveness that he finds denied in the same administrative reclamation process”.

According to Solvay/Syensqo, the hydraulic barrier created has obtained a “real cleanup of historical pollution“, in the light of “thousands of analyzes and checks collected periodically for over 12 years by the bodies and by Solvay/Syensqo” which “have ascertained for a long time now, as recognized by ARPA itself, the clear and continuous decrease in the groundwater of the concentrations of all contaminants which have fallen to the lowest historical values ​​ever recorded. In particular, hexavalent chromium in groundwater outside the site has fallen to record lows on record, with a reduction in average concentration of over 60%; chloroform, carbon tetrachloride and other chlorinated solvents have dropped by more than 90%.”
